原文:SQLServer 之 char、varchar、nvarchar的區別

一 定義 char char是定長的,也就是當你輸入的字符小於你指定的數目時,它會再后面補空值。當你輸入的字符大於指定的數時,它會截取超出的字符。 例如:char ,最多可輸入 個漢字或者 個字母或數字 輸入數據的字節長度最大為 。 varchar n 長度為 n 個字節的可變長度且非 Unicode 的字符數據。n 必須是一個介於 和 , 之間的數值。存儲大小為輸入數據的字節的實際長度,而不是 ...

2015-08-07 09:26 0 3699 推薦指數:

查看詳情

SQLServercharvarchar、nchar、nvarchar區別

char: 固定長度,存儲ANSI字符,不足的補英文半角空格。 nchar: 固定長度,存儲Unicode字符,不足的補英文半角空格 varchar: 可變長度,存儲ANSI字符,根據數據長度自動變化。 nvarchar: 可變長度,存儲Unicode字符,根據數據長度自動變化 ...

Tue Sep 03 04:28:00 CST 2019 0 1846
SQLServercharvarchar、nchar、nvarchar區別

SQLServercharvarchar、nchar、nvarchar區別: (1) 定義: char: 固定長度,存儲ANSI字符,不足的補英文半角空格。 nchar: 固定長度,存儲Unicode字符,不足的補英文半角空格 varchar ...

Thu Mar 24 05:58:00 CST 2016 0 16973
SQLServercharvarchar、nchar、nvarchar區別

(1) 定義: char: 固定長度,存儲ANSI字符,不足的補英文半角空格。 nchar: 固定長度,存儲Unicode字符,不足的補英文半角空格 varchar: 可變長度,存儲ANSI字符,根據數據長度自動變化。 nvarchar: 可變長度,存儲 ...

Sun Jul 08 18:29:00 CST 2012 0 56970
sqlserver varcharNvarchar區別

原文:https://www.cnblogs.com/qanholas/p/3298882.html varcharNvarchar區別 Unicode字符集就是為了解決字符集這種不兼容的問題而產生的,它所有的字符都用兩個字節表示,即英文字符也是用兩個字 ...

Tue Dec 04 06:13:00 CST 2018 0 8498
sqlserver varcharNvarchar區別

sql server中的varcharNvarchar有什么區別? 答: varchar(n) 長度為 n 個字節的可變長度且非 Unicode 的字符數據。n 必須是一個介於 1 和 8,000 之間的數值。存儲大小為輸入數據的字節的實際長度,而不是 n 個字 ...

Tue Jun 16 00:12:00 CST 2020 0 535
SQLServercharvarchar、nchar、nvarchar的簡單區別

CHAR:固定長度,存儲ANSI字符,不足的補英文半角空格。CHAR存儲定長數據很方便,CHAR字段上的索引效率級高,比如定義CHAR(10),那么不論你存儲的數據是否達到了10個字節,都要占去10個字節的空間,不足的自動用空格填充,所以在讀取的時候可能要多次用到trim()。 nchar ...

Wed May 31 20:59:00 CST 2017 0 5174
charvarcharnvarchar有什么區別

1、CHARCHAR存儲定長數據很方便。不論你存儲的數據是否達到了10個字節,都要占去10個字節的空間 2、VARCHAR。存儲變長數。 varchart(n):長度為 n 個字節的可變長度且非 Unicode 的字符數據。范圍1 ~ 8000 3、NVARCHAR。它表示存儲 ...

Tue Nov 27 01:06:00 CST 2018 0 4183
sql-charvarcharnvarchar區別

數據類型的比較 CHARCHAR存儲定長數據很方便,CHAR字段上的索引效率級高,比如定義char(10),那么不論你存儲的數據是否達到了10個字節,都要占去10個字節的空間。 VARCHAR:存儲變長數據,但存儲效率沒有CHAR高,如果一個字段可能的值是不固定 ...

Mon May 25 02:33:00 CST 2015 0 2503
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M